Biot-Savart Law Simulation

Magnetic field from current elements in a loop

This visual sums qualitative contributions from current elements to show field direction and relative magnitude around a circular loop.

What Is Biot-Savart Law?

Biot-Savart Law is a electromagnetism law that describes magnetic field from current elements in a loop. This page visualizes the phenomenon with interactive controls so you can change parameters and observe how the model responds.
